Omnipotence, Omniscience and Omnipresence

The long words used in the heading to this article are terms usually applied to the one true God. They are not actually found in the Scriptures, though they do more or less express thoughts found in them. To take the words in order we have:-

Omnipotence

A dictionary definition of this word is ‘all powerful’ or something that means the same. In the Bible we are told that God is almighty. He is called Almighty God (Genesis 17:1; 28:3 and Exodus 6:3). The word is a translation of the Hebrew words El Shaddai. God is also called the Most High God (Genesis 14:18) a similar thought. The Hebrew is El Elyon. The former word points to God’s power; the second to his position. Christ when here maintained the thought of the almightiness of God by saying that his Father was greater than all (John 10:29).

The omnipotence of God is a vital doctrine. If God were not all powerful we would be left in a state of uncertainty as to whether a greater power than his could frustrate his promises to us and his ability to deal with evil (Job 42:2). If he were not all powerful the universe could be in danger of collapse !

Omniscience

The dictionary definition of this word is ‘all-knowing’ or something that means the same. This word does not appear in the Bible, but we are told that God’s understanding is infinite (Psalm 147:5). Christ taught that God is cognisant of a sparrow falling to the ground and that even the hairs of our head are all numbered (Matthew 10:29/30). However, Scripture does not appear to assert that God knows everything automatically. For instance, it is said: “The eyes of Jehovah are in every place, beholding the evil and the good” (Proverbs 15:3). The eyes, we are told, are his Spirits (Revelation 5:6). Further, God searches the heart (Jeremiah 17:10; Romans 8:27) and the city (Zephaniah 1:12). He finds out things rather than knows them already. He counts the stars (Psalm 147:4). This is what Scripture says.
